    Google Tasks is a cloud-based task management application built to help users organize responsibilities, manage deadlines, and stay productive across their daily workflows. Integrated directly into Google Workspace applications such as Gmail, Google Calendar, Google Chat, and Google Docs, the platform allows users to create, update, and manage tasks without switching between multiple tools. Google Tasks supports scheduling by automatically displaying tasks with due dates and times within Google Calendar, helping users visualize workloads and reserve dedicated focus time for important activities. The platform also includes reminders, recurring task settings, starred priorities, and categorized task lists that make it easier to organize personal tasks, work assignments, projects, and client responsibilities. Users can customize repeating schedules for ongoing tasks such as weekly reports, monthly expenses, or recurring meetings, reducing the need for manual task creation. Notification nudges help users stay accountable by surfacing overdue or incomplete tasks until they are completed. Google Tasks also improves workflow collaboration through integrations with Google Docs and Google Chat, where users can assign tasks and track responsibilities within ongoing projects and conversations. Because the platform syncs automatically across desktops, smartphones, and tablets, users can seamlessly transition between devices while maintaining up-to-date task lists. By combining scheduling, reminders, cross-device synchronization, and Workspace integration, Google Tasks provides a simple yet effective solution for managing productivity and staying organized.

    TickTick is designed to assist you in organizing both your professional responsibilities and personal aspirations. You can set reminders to alleviate the stress of potentially missing deadlines in the future. With five distinct calendar views available, managing and reviewing your schedules becomes much more straightforward. Whether it's planning a family outing or coordinating team efforts, you can easily share lists and assign tasks while on the move. When you create a new task, simply include the due date and time, and TickTick will automatically convert it into a reminder. You also have the option to set multiple reminders for a single task or activate the "Annoying Alert" feature to ensure nothing slips through the cracks. TickTick is capable of accommodating tasks that recur every few days or monthly, catering to any regular schedule you may have. You can view your tasks categorized in smart lists like "Today" and "Tomorrow," or take the initiative to establish your own custom filters. Additionally, you can prioritize your tasks by marking and sorting them into four levels: High Priority, Medium Priority, Low Priority, and it’s easy to adjust these priorities as your needs evolve. In this way, TickTick not only simplifies task management but also enhances productivity by allowing you to focus on what truly matters.
